ABOUT LISA
Lisa Bragg helps organizations solve an expensive problem: when your best people can't articulate their value, competitors win. As author of Bragging Rights and a former broadcast journalist, Lisa knows both sides of the visibility equation—she used to decide who got airtime and who stayed unknown. That experience taught her something crucial: the best don't win. The visible do. Her research across 23 countries confirms what executive teams already suspect: 85% of professionals struggle to communicate their value. That recognition gap costs trillions in lost deals, misallocated talent, and strategic opportunities that close before you're in the room. Lisa's frameworks give organizations and their people the language to compete on visibility, not just capability. Her clients include BMO (6+ years), Salesforce, ServiceNow, GE Vernova, and 50+ other organizations where invisible expertise means lost competitive advantage.
CONVERSATION HIGHLIGHTS
The importance of articulating your value in today's competitive landscape
Overcoming cultural and societal barriers to self-promotion
The psychology and sociology behind why many avoid bragging and how to reframe it
Strategies for leaders to recognize and promote their team members' strengths
The role of humility, gratitude, and acknowledgment in effective self-promotion
How to craft a personal and professional brand that is visible and authentic
The evolution of the media industry, from broadcast journalism to digital entrepreneurship
Future trends including the impact of AI on visibility and branding
Practical tools: journaling successes, giving and receiving feedback, and amplifying others’ brilliance
The power of strategic self-promotion for career advancement and organizational building
The MAIN QUESTION underlying my conversation with Lisa is, How do you take full advantage of the right kind of bragging to show others who you really are and what you bring to the table?
